Jensen Huang stood on stage at GTC 2026 and projected US$1 trillion in cumulative AI hardware revenue through 2027, spanning the current Blackwell generation and the newly announced Vera Rubin architecture. That is not just a corporate forecast. It is a gravitational pull reshaping parts of the global technology sector.

In market circles, this effect is often linked to Huang's ability to move sentiment across AI-related stocks.

Here is the part that many retail investors can miss: NVIDIA is a fabless chip designer. It conceives the architecture and writes the code, but manufactures none of the actual silicon. Every dollar of that US$1 trillion projection would need to flow through a highly concentrated manufacturing pathway, and that route runs directly through Asia.

For APAC traders, the headline rally in New York is only half the story. The broader opportunity sits inside the Asian technology giants linked to the hardware supercycle: the companies making the parts, infrastructure and capacity without which none of this works.

Why the hardware stack matters

The largest passive exchange traded funds (ETFs) in the world are moving through a highly concentrated market structure. According to Morningstar Direct and Trivariate Research data, approximately 31.3% of the S&P 500 is now concentrated in just seven stocks. When too many dollars chase too few names, diversification can become less reliable and valuation multiples are more exposed.

Five stocks across the AI infrastructure chain

Value Chain Stack Architecture // Individual Operators
01 TSMC 2330.TW
Taiwan Core Foundry

Taiwan Semiconductor Manufacturing Company is the foundry that makes the most advanced processors used across NVIDIA's AI accelerator roadmap. There is no credible alternative at scale for the cutting-edge chips the industry currently requires. That gives TSMC significant strategic relevance in this cycle.

For Q1 2026, the company posted revenue of US$35.9 billion, up more than 40% year-on-year, with a gross margin of 66.2%. High-performance computing (HPC), including AI-related revenue, accounted for about 61% of Q1 revenue.

Watchpoint: CoWoS packaging capacity is still the constraint to watch. Recent supply-chain estimates from TrendForce and Silicon Analysts indicate that TSMC's CoWoS lines are fully booked, with lead times stretching as far as 104 weeks and capacity meeting only around 80% of aggregate demand. The question is whether TSMC's committed US$52 billion to US$56 billion capital expenditure (capex) for 2026 helps close the gap before demand moves further ahead of capacity.
02 Samsung Electronics 005930.KS
South Korea Memory

Samsung sits one layer above the processing core in the AI chip stack, supplying the high-bandwidth memory (HBM) that helps advanced processors operate at the speeds artificial intelligence workloads demand.

Samsung says its sixth-generation HBM4 is now in mass production and designed for the Vera Rubin platform. That places Samsung inside the next phase of AI infrastructure demand, alongside other HBM suppliers competing for allocation across advanced systems.

Watchpoint: Global tariff headwinds and domestic labour negotiations are the main operational risks to monitor, alongside profitability metrics in Samsung's semiconductor division.
03 SK Hynix 000660.KS
South Korea Memory

SK Hynix pioneered earlier generations of HBM architecture and remains deeply integrated into the NVIDIA value chain. That relationship is visible in upstream data: FormFactor reported SK Hynix accounted for 29.5% of its Q1 2026 revenue, with NVIDIA accounting for another 10.2%.

SK Hynix is also reportedly evaluating whether its memory products can work with Intel's packaging technology. That move reads as a potential hedge against TSMC's constrained CoWoS capacity.

Watchpoint: Geographic concentration is a real pressure point. Any escalation in regional geopolitical tensions would feed directly into this heavily centralised component ecosystem.
04 Alibaba Group BABA / 9988.HK
China Cloud Infrastructure

While the semiconductor companies capture the manufacturing layer, Alibaba represents the enterprise adoption layer. China's 15th Five-Year Plan for 2026 to 2030 places significant emphasis on an "AI plus" initiative and technology self-reliance.

Alibaba gives investors exposure to China's domestic AI infrastructure push, including customised computing clusters using locally designed application-specific integrated circuits (ASICs) as an alternative to Western-restricted hardware.

Watchpoint: The pressure is margin support. Markets are watching whether consumer-facing revenue can recover strongly enough to support the cloud division while capital-intensive infrastructure spending remains elevated.
05 Hitachi 6501.T
Japan Grid Infrastructure

Hitachi is not a chip company. It is an industrial conglomerate with deep expertise in factory automation and power grid infrastructure. AI data centres consume enormous amounts of electricity, which can place serious pressure on power networks.

Hitachi recently announced a major collaboration with Intel covering factory automation, energy infrastructure and custom chip design. Hitachi links the digital AI story with the infrastructure layer in Japan, where grid investment, automation and industrial efficiency are becoming part of the same conversation.

Watchpoint: Japanese manufacturers still face margin pressure from elevated domestic energy costs. Material cost inflation also remains a drag on industrial margins.

The APAC Central Bank Double-Header

This is the main macro date APAC tech traders need to watch.

Reserve Bank of Australia
4.35% Base
Hold Expected

A hawkish hold is expected as policymakers weigh energy-driven inflation. The RBA's posture is likely to remain important for the yield floor in Australian dollar carry trades.

Bank of Japan
1.00% Projected
66% Hike Prob.

Markets are pricing a 66% probability of a move to 1.00% as policymakers weigh yen weakness and the risk of a disorderly breach of the 160.00 level.
